Old West Salem City Hall - The Old West Salem City Hall served West Salem, Oregon, United States, as its city hall from 1935 until the city merged with Salem in 1949. It was built using WPA funds.

Medford, Oregon - Medford is a city in Jackson County, Oregon, United States. It was named in the 1880s by a civil engineer working for the Oregon and California Railroad for his home town of Medford, Massachusetts.
Oregon State Route 140 - Oregon Highway 140 is an Oregon state highway that serves the southern portion of the state. It runs from the city of White City, Oregon (just north of Medford, through Klamath Falls and on to Lakeview.
